- The waiver claim arrived a day after Seattle cut Kendrick, blocking the Seahawks from bringing him back on their practice squad.
- Kendrick appeared in 10 games for Seattle in 2025 with two interceptions, five pass deflections and seven tackles.
- His role had shrunk to special teams duty with just five defensive snaps over the last six games and one healthy scratch, with reports linking a Week 12 punt-return mistake to the decision.
- The move returns Kendrick to the team that drafted him, where he started 18 games in 2022–23 before missing 2024 with a torn ACL.
- Alongside the claim, the Rams placed McCreary on IR and opened return windows for WR Tutu Atwell and CB Ahkello Witherspoon to bolster late-season depth.
